Jonas fell as he stepped off the curb. ( as =w hen) She stayed home as she had no car. ( as = because) … WebJan 28, 2024 · A comma is not needed when such as is part of a restrictive clause. Animals such as lions and bears cannot be domesticated. In this sentence, “such as lions and bears” is a restrictive phrase. You can test it by trying to take it out of the sentence: Animals cannot be domesticated. The sentence is no longer true. Examples of Such As in Sentences fire service wrightson road

WebJul 14, 2024 · In English, you must put a comma before “and” when it connects two independent clauses. A clause is independent when it could stand on its own as a sentence—it has its own subject and verb. Example: Comma before “and” connecting two independent clauses Jagmeet walks to school, and Rebecca takes the bus.
